Ubrelvy User Reviews & Ratings

Ubrelvy has an average rating of 6.1 out of 10 from a total of 236 reviews on Drugs.com. 55% of reviewers reported a positive experience, while 39% reported a negative experience.

For Migraine "I feel for those of you that this was ineffective and made matters worse. Interesting that there is such polar opposites with medications between patients. Ubrelvy has been a medication that for the first time in my life pursuing treatment showing any efficacy to drop my pain index 3+ points! Not perfect, typically 6-8 hours of diminished intensity of pain/affects on my system. With 2 tabs daily, seems to have gotten more manageable. Been through all 7 triptans, all 3 CGRP injections, botox, occipital nerve blocks, alternative treatments, and many other prescription combinations with no efficacy, with no clear idea of root cause. These damned chronic migraines never leave, I have no recollection of a time being pain free. My deepest wish would be to know what it is like to not have a headache. For me, this has been something of beneficial treatment and appreciated. Here's hoping you can find something to assist you as well."

For Migraine "My headaches began to change about a year ago and were stemming directly from my upper neck, wrapping around my ear and stabbing me above the eye. Each headache 3 days long and didn't have the same typical migraine symptoms like nausea and some relief from ice or heat. These would fade in and out leaving me holding my neck and head up, unable to function, pain waking me up at 3am, tender spots on neck, jaw and head and jaw popping. The headache would return with any slight strain to my neck or shoulders. Nothing was working for these. One neurologist diagnosed me with occipital neuralgia but another recognized similar symptoms to a specific migraine and recommended Ubrelvy. Barely able to stand or function I took it with little hope. Two hours later all the sudden my neck pain vanished and I was headache free. No side effects, I felt like a new person. I am blown away by this new medication and am hopeful of a new life!"

I’ve used Ubrelvy three times. I have CKD (stage 3 - Chronic Kidney Disease), so my doctor prescribed 50 mg Ubrelvy tablet. We decided to start out using 25 mg. The 1st migraine was completely resolved within 2 hours of onset & treatment. The next incident I needed a rescue dose of 25 mg. Again I was completely pain free within 2 hours & I had not taken any of the other medications. I was again pain free in 2-3 hours. The 3rd time I used Ubrelvy upon migraine onset I took a 50 mg initial dose of Ubrelvy. I was absolutely pain free within 2 hours. So far I have not experienced any side effects. This medication has been miraculous for me!"
